Introduction

Choosing the right interview outfit is crucial, especially for a receptionist position where first impressions matter. While the conventional choice leans towards formal wear, incorporating shorts into your outfit can be a stylish and modern alternative, provided they are tailored and paired with the right elements. When considering shorts for an interview, opt for tailored styles in neutral or dark colors, which can be complemented with a smart blouse or a fitted blazer. This combination strikes a balance between professionalism and comfort, ideal for a workplace that values a relaxed yet sophisticated atmosphere.

Here are some tips for selecting the perfect interview outfit with shorts:
  • Choose the Right Fabric: Look for high-quality materials like cotton blends or linen that maintain structure.
  • Pair with a Professional Top: A crisp button-up shirt or a sleek blouse can elevate the look.
  • Add a Blazer: A tailored blazer can add a layer of professionalism, making your outfit more interview-appropriate.
  • Select Appropriate Footwear: Closed-toe shoes or smart flats can complete the ensemble.
  • Accessorize Wisely: Keep accessories minimal and professional to maintain a polished appearance.
By carefully selecting your outfit, you can confidently present yourself as a suitable candidate for the receptionist role, showcasing both your style and professionalism.

FAQs

How can I choose the best interview outfit for a receptionist position?

Focus on professional attire that reflects your personality while adhering to workplace norms. Consider tailored shorts paired with a smart top and blazer for a modern look.

Are shorts appropriate for an interview?

Yes, if styled correctly with tailored cuts and professional tops, shorts can be appropriate for interviews in casual work environments.

What key features should I look for in an interview outfit?

Look for well-fitted clothing, appropriate fabrics, and a professional appearance that aligns with the company culture.

What common mistakes do people make when choosing interview outfits?

Common mistakes include opting for overly casual clothing, neglecting fit, and failing to consider the company's dress code.
